BIRMINGHAM, Ala. – No. 3 Birmingham-Southern baseball swept Southern Athletic Association rival Berry College in a conference doubleheader Saturday that moved the Panthers one step closer to clinching the regular season title. BSC (26-5, 13-1 SAA) is currently in first place in the league with seven games left. The wins today secured the Panthers at least a No. 2 seed in the tournament they will host.
Will Toner (Atlanta, Ga./Marist HS), Tyler Wise (Birmingham, Ala./Spain Park HS), and David Scott (Atlanta, Ga./Woodward Academy) each finished with three hits on the day. Toner went a team-best .500 with three runs and two RBI. Wise earned a game-high five RBI and a run. Two of Scott's three hits were doubles. He also finished with a run and went a perfect 3-for-3 in stolen bases.
Ryan Gaines (Dunwoody, Ga./Dunwoody HS) earned the game one win to improve to 7-0. He struck out a team-best three batters and finished with a 1.50 ERA. Stephen Himic (Birmingham, Ala./Indian Springs HS) moved to 8-0 on the year with his game two win. And Easton Fuller (Fairhope, Ala./Alexandria HS) picked up his second save of the season going 1.2 innings to close out game one.
The series concludes on Sunday, April 9 with a single game slated for 1 p.m. on Striplin Field.
